Jump to content
Sign in to follow this  
angelbit

Compilare php5 con supporto mysql

Recommended Posts

Salve

 

come da titolo devo compilare php con mysql(gia installato in /opt/mysql) ho provato in tutti i modi ma mi dice che manca la libreria(infatti php5 non viene distribuito con mysql) ma ora questa libreria dove la trovo???

 

PS:ho provato a scrivere --with-mysql=/opt/mysql e --with-mysql=/opt/mysql/bin/mysql_confing oltre a una miriade di altre varianti....

Share this post


Link to post
Share on other sites
http://dev.mysql.com/downloads/mysql/5.0.html#source

il primo della lista solo con l'opzione --prefix=/opt/mysql

In questo momento non è raggiungibile, ma suppongo che quelli siano i sorgenti.

Hai compilato anche MySQL quindi? Se non lo hai compilato, PHP non troverà mai le librerie.

 

Cioe'?

Cioè se hai una distribuzione Linux che funziona con un sistema di pacchetti, anzichè utilizzare i sorgenti di MySQL installalo dai pacchetti.

 

Ad esempio con CentOS devi installare mysql-x.rpm, mysql-server-x.rpm, mysql-devel-x.rpm, dove al posto di x c'è la versione di MySQL.

Share this post


Link to post
Share on other sites
Salve

 

come da titolo devo compilare php con mysql(gia installato in /opt/mysql) ho provato in tutti i modi ma mi dice che manca la libreria(infatti php5 non viene distribuito con mysql) ma ora questa libreria dove la trovo???

 

PS:ho provato a scrivere --with-mysql=/opt/mysql e --with-mysql=/opt/mysql/bin/mysql_confing oltre a una miriade di altre varianti....

 

Che distro usi?

Share this post


Link to post
Share on other sites
dici che quando compilo php lo trova in questo modo?

 

?

Ti rifaccio la domanda: perchè devi ricompilare php visto che usi ubuntu e php è già disponibile con supporto mysql?

Share this post


Link to post
Share on other sites
Ti rifaccio la domanda: perchè devi ricompilare php visto che usi ubuntu e php è già disponibile con supporto mysql?

Devo usarlo con il server web nginx e devo compilare php in modo che supporti fastcgi(nelle respository c'e solo php in cgi normale)

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×